This NIP defines lists of things that users can create. Lists can contain references to anything, and these references can be **public** or **private**.
Public items in a list are specified in the event `tags` array, while private items are specified in a JSON array that mimics the structure of the event `tags` array, but stringified and encrypted using the same scheme from [NIP-04](04.md) (the shared key is computed using the author's public and private key) and stored in the `.content`.
Public items in a list are specified in the event `tags` array, while private items are specified in a JSON array that mimics the structure of the event `tags` array, but stringified and encrypted (see the "Encryption" section below) and stored in the `.content`.
When new items are added to an existing list, clients SHOULD append them to the end of the list, so they are stored in chronological order.

## Encryption
If the event content is non-empty, the list content is an encrypted JSON tag array. The data is encrypted using the author's public and private keys.
An optional `["encrypted", <encryption>]` tag may be included, where encryption is one of:
- `nip04` - NIP-04 encryption
- `nip44` - NIP-44 encryption
If the tag is not included, the encryption method is assumed to be NIP-04 for backwards-compatibility.
